Do you have any of the team cards, Brian?
I just picked up the Yankees team card which actually pictures the 1923 Yankees with Lou Gehrig in his first season. At one time, that made me believe that the W504 set may have been produced in 1923 or 1924 but based on the individual Yankee cards, it appears that it was indeed a 1925 issue and they just used an old team photo from a couple of years earlier. |
